• Apfeltalk ändert einen Teil seiner Allgemeinen Geschäftsbedingungen (AGB), das Löschen von Useraccounts betreffend.
    Näheres könnt Ihr hier nachlesen: AGB-Änderung
  • Was gibt es Schöneres als den Mai draußen in der Natur mit allen Sinnen zu genießen? Lasst uns teilhaben an Euren Erlebnissen und macht mit beim Thema des Monats Da blüht uns was! ---> Klick

Massive Darstellungsfehler in allen auf WebKit basierenden Browsern

hurtzel

Golden Delicious
Registriert
19.12.09
Beiträge
7
Bei mir und auch bei zwei anderen Personen werden Webseiten neuerdings nicht mehr korrekt geladen.

Das äußerst sich folgendermaßen:

  1. Oft wird schlichtweg das Stylesheet nicht angewendet (oder nicht geladen), das heißt die Seite erscheint so wie wenn sie gar kein Stylesheet hätte
  2. Normale Bilder (<img ... />) und CSS-Hintergrundbilder (background-image: url(...)) werden nicht geladen, also es wird der Rahmen für ein fehlendes Bild angezeigt (normale Bilder) oder einfach gar nichts (Hintergrundbilder)
  3. Normale Bilder und CSS-Hintergrund werden vertauscht. Das heißt an der Stelle wo eigentlich Bild 1 sein sollte, befindet sich Bild 2 oder es wird jedes Bild durch ein bestimmtes Bild ersetzt.
Zum Testen kann diese Seite verwendet werden. DIe Fehler treten meist schon beim ersten Laden auf, manchmal muss man ein paar mal Reload drücken, bis einer der Fehler auftritt. Screenshots sind angehängt. Die Probleme treten bei fast allen Websites auf (z.B. Wikipedia, Facebook, ...).


Das geschilderte Problem tritt in folgende Browsern auf:

  • Safari Version 4.0.5 (6531.22.7) hat Probleme 1,2,3
  • Safari Version 4.0.4 (6531.21.10) hat Probleme 1,2
  • Windowsversionen von Safari sowie Mac OS X 10.5 sind nicht betroffen

  • Opera Version 10.53.8343 (Presto 2.5.24) hat Probleme 1,2
  • Google Chrome Version 5.0.342.9 beta (Build 43360) (WebKit 533.2) hat Probleme 1,2,3

  • Firefox und Camino laufen fehlerfrei

Weitere Hinweise zur Systemkonfiguration und Gemeinsamkeiten der Systeme:

  • Alle drei benutzen Glimmerblocker. Die Fehler treten jedoch auch mit deaktiviertem Glimmerblocker auf.
  • Alle drei Systeme sind Mac OS X 10.6.
  • Auf allen drei Systemen ist Undercover installiert, auf zweien davon die neueste Version
  • Auf allen drei Systemen ist Xcode installiert
  • Safari läuft auf alles drei Systemen im 64-Bit-Modus. Im 32-Bit-Modus treten die gleichen Probleme auf.
  • Alle drei Systeme haben die Safari Entwicklertools aktiviert. Deaktivieren der Entwicklertools ändert jedoch nichts.
  • Cache oder Cookies leeren bringt nichts
  • Plugins deaktivieren bringt nichts
  • Javascript deaktivieren führt dazu, dass die Fehler etwas seltener auftreten
  • Java ist sowieso deaktiviert, auch aktiviertes Java ändert nichts
  • Auf allen drei Systemen steht in der Konsole (dem Log-Programm von Mac OS X) steht alle paar halbe Minute die Meldung "com.apple.WebKit.PluginAgent[] Debugger() was called!". Diese Meldung scheint jedoch von Flash zu kommen, die haben einen Debugger-Befehl in ihrer Final-Release vergessen. Das ist aber nicht die Ursache dieser Fehler. Auch mit deinstalliertem Flash (keine Debugger() mehr) treten die Fehler auf.
  • Safari wirft keine Fehler, zumindest nicht in die Konsole.
  • Die Computer sind alle MacBooks, alle unterschiedliche Versionen. Ein weißes, ein Alu-Macbook aus der Zeit als die Alus noch kein "Pro" angehängt hatten und ein neueres MacBook Pro.

Die letzten interessanten Updates:

  • Security Update 2010-001
  • Safari auf Version 4.0.5
  • Mac OS X Update auf 10.6.3
  • Es ist anzumerken, dass eines der drei Systeme (das weiße MacBook) zumindest die letzten beiden Aktualisierungen (OS X 10.6.3 und Safari auf 4.0.5) nicht installiert hat.

Das Merkwürdige ist, dass die Probleme anscheinend bei allen Browsern auftreten, die auf WebKit basieren, ab und an auch auf anderen Browsern. Und anscheinend nur auf Mac OS X 10.6. Und auch erst seit kurzem.

Eventuell stimmt etwas mit dem Caching oder einer Systembibliothek nicht. Vielleicht auch mit WebKit. Und eventuell auch mit Javascript.

So, nun möchte ich aber das Wort den Mac-Profis überlassen. Vielleicht fällt jemandem ja noch etwas dazu ein. Ich würde mich über jeden Tipp zur Problemlösung freuen!
 

Anhänge

  • Bildschirmfoto 2010-05-02 um 22.51.24.png
    Bildschirmfoto 2010-05-02 um 22.51.24.png
    207,2 KB · Aufrufe: 172
  • Bildschirmfoto 2010-05-02 um 22.51.15.png
    Bildschirmfoto 2010-05-02 um 22.51.15.png
    47,2 KB · Aufrufe: 137
  • Bildschirmfoto 2010-05-02 um 22.49.45.jpg
    Bildschirmfoto 2010-05-02 um 22.49.45.jpg
    128,9 KB · Aufrufe: 139
  • Bildschirmfoto 2010-05-02 um 17.11.34.jpg
    Bildschirmfoto 2010-05-02 um 17.11.34.jpg
    125,8 KB · Aufrufe: 136
  • Bildschirmfoto 2010-05-02 um 22.51.35.png
    Bildschirmfoto 2010-05-02 um 22.51.35.png
    51,2 KB · Aufrufe: 160
Zuletzt bearbeitet:

hurtzel

Golden Delicious
Registriert
19.12.09
Beiträge
7
Problem gelöst.

Es lag doch an Glimmerblocker. Schuld war einer meiner eigenen Filter, nämlich derjenige, der den Referrer gelöscht hat. Es hat mich sehr gestört, dass andere Webseiten mir nach einer Google-Suche verkündet haben, dass ich gerade auf Google nach "xyz" gesucht hätte. Womit ich mich jetzt wohl abfinden muss, denn ich kann nicht das halbe Internet whitelisten.